Ticket #4471 — Statlark sidecar rejecting pushes

The metrics-aggregation sidecar (Statlark) on the Brindlewood staging cluster is dropping all pushed gauges with a 401. Root cause: the env file shipped in last night's deploy is missing the sidecar's write credential, so the aggregator falls back to anonymous mode and the upstream Fennox collector refuses it. Fix is straightforward — edit `/etc/statlark/env` on each node and append the line below:

sealed setting: ARCHIVE_KEY3=c1f

Subject: DR drill Thursday — turnstile counter

Heads up: Thursday we're failing over the Gatewick stadium turnstile counter to the standby region. Counts may lag a few minutes; that's expected. If the standby won't accept writes, use the emergency console — it unlocks with the recovery passphrase below.

strongbox words: druath-quenael

## Building Access — Spares Room (Hullbrook Annex)

Contractors: the spare hardware room is down the east corridor on the ground floor, third door on the left. Sign in at the front desk first and grab a visitor lanyard. Anything you take out, jot it in the blue logbook — yes, even the little stuff. The door self-locks, so don't wedge it. To get in, punch in the code below.

staff pass of hagug-taguf = bdg-HJ-9